CC&R Enforcement
Hamilton County government does not enforce homeowners association covenants or deed restrictions. County zoning resolutions expressly state HOA rules and deed restrictions stand separately from county regulation, so covenant violations are a private civil matter between homeowners and their association, not a code enforcement case.
Hamilton County Does Not Enforce HOA Covenants
Few RestrictionsHamilton County Resolution No. 924-23 (Sept. 18, 2024), Zoning Regulations Art. V, § 302 Applicability, item 4
4) This Resolution does not supersede homeowner association rules or deed restrictions regarding ADUs or additional accessory structures. Hamilton County is not responsible for enforcing deed restrictions or homeowner association covenants.
